Are people in Raleigh older or younger than people in Edmond?- The Median Age in Raleigh is 2.7 years younger than in Edmond.
Are housing costs cheaper in Raleigh or Edmond?- Raleigh
housing costs are 33.1% more expensive than Edmond housing costs.
Which city has a longer commute, Raleigh or Edmond?- The average commute for residents of Raleigh is 1.1 minutes longer than it is for residents of Edmond.

Things to do in Raleigh?Raleigh, North Carolina is the state's capital and a great place to live and visit. Boasting attractions like the North Carolina Museum of Art and Pullen Park, Raleigh offers something for everyone. History buffs can take tours of historic sites like the Historic Oakwood District or visit North Carolina State University's campus and surrounding areas. Outdoor lovers can also explore 40 miles of trails along the Neuse River, head out on kayak trips, and take part in a range of recreational activities at nearby lakes, rivers and parks. Along with its vibrant culture and art scene, Raleigh is an ideal destination for anyone looking for a memorable experience.
